Output e31ebbb0e6ff77583c8e3cadc6923d82d1b755e12589d2220452ba5222309f21:23

value
6790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f4d5c6a6405cef738478e2bf1877ecf77797e15 OP_EQUAL
address
MLxsXzrfYv1fQqLpgSk9aDvrc1TihmKx7K
transaction
e31ebbb0e6ff77583c8e3cadc6923d82d1b755e12589d2220452ba5222309f21
spent
true